Pavo Monitor Arm: Overview & Specifications

The Pavo Monitor Arm is engineered as a single arm solution for modern workspaces. Its core promise is to combine the strength of aluminum with intuitive ergonomic adjustments, aiming to alleviate the discomfort associated with static monitor positions. It’s targeted at users who need to frequently adjust their screen’s height and angle, whether for alternating between sitting and standing desks, collaborating with colleagues, or simply finding the perfect viewing posture.

Specification Details
Max Screen Size 32 inches
Max Weight Capacity 17.6 lbs (8 kg)
Construction Material High-Grade Aluminum
Desk Clamp Thickness Up to 3 inches
Adjustments Height, Tilt
Special Features Integrated Cable Management, Clamp Installation
Warranty 5 Years

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is the maximum weight the Pavo Monitor Arm can hold?

The arm is rated to securely hold monitors up to 17.6 pounds (8 kg). It is crucial to check your monitor’s weight before purchase.

Can the Pavo arm be installed on a glass desk?

No, for safety and stability reasons, this desk clamp monitor arm is designed specifically for solid surfaces like wood, metal, or composite desks. It is not recommended for use on glass tops.

How do I adjust the tension or height of the monitor?

Adjustment is typically handled by a tension knob. To change the height, you loosen the knob, position the monitor to your desired level, and then tighten the knob to lock it securely in place.

Is the VESA plate compatible with my monitor?

The product information specifies support for monitors up to 32 inches but does not list specific VESA patterns. Most modern arms support the common 75x75mm and 100x100mm patterns. You should verify the VESA compatibility of your specific monitor model.
